Loligo Squid Closure

Date: June 26, 2000

Dear Loligo squid Dealer and Commercial Vessel Permit Holder:

This letter is to advise you that the directed fishery for Loligo squid in the EEZ will be closed, effective 0001 hours, July 2, 2000. After this date, vessels issued Federal permits for Loligo squid may not retain or land more than 2,500 lbs per trip. This closure will cease at 0001 hours, September 1, 2000, at which time the 2000 Period III quota for the Loligo squid fishery will become effective.

The regulations at 50 CFR �648.22 require me to close the Loligo squid directed fishery when 90 percent of the Period II quota is harvested. The 2000 Period II quota for Loligo squid is 2,340 mt or 5,159,700 lbs (65 FR 16341, March 28, 2000). Based on landings and other available information, I have determined that 90 percent of the period II quota (4,643,730 lbs) will be harvested by July 1, 2000.
